使用者指標識別使用者的方式

「使用者」與「活躍使用者」指標會顯示與您網站或應用程式互動的使用者人數。

為了讓 Google Analytics 判斷哪些流量屬於哪個使用者,每次命中會隨附與每個使用者連結的不重複識別碼。這個識別碼可以是名為 _ga,儲存了 Google Analytics 用戶端 ID 的單一第一方 Cookie,也可以與 User ID 功能和 Client ID 搭配使用,以更準確地識別所有使用者用來存取您網站或應用程式的裝置。若要進一步瞭解識別碼,請參閱開發人員說明文件中的「Cookie 與使用者身分識別」一文。

Google Analytics 於 2017 年初開始更新「使用者」和「活躍使用者」這兩項指標的計算方式,希望藉此加快使用者人數的計算速度,同時提升資料精確度並降低錯誤率 (通常低於 2%)。所有的標準報表都提供這兩項指標,但您可能會注意到原計算方式 (詳情請見下文說明) 算出的使用者人數有些微差異 (「未取樣報表」BigQuery Export 除外,因為這兩者仍將沿用原計算方式)。「新使用者」計算方式也仍將沿用原計算方式。

新計算方式的套用範圍將回溯至 2016 年 9 月的資料。要是報表日期範圍涵蓋 2016 年 9 月之前的資料,系統就會對資料取樣。如果您需要包含 2016 年前資料的未取樣報表,請按照下列操作說明停用新計算方式。

2017 年 8 月起,自訂表格中的資料便已採用新的計算方式。

 

原計算方式
本文將說明為何套用篩選器的資料檢視可能會顯示不正確的「使用者」人數,以及為何不同報表之間的「使用者」資料可能會有出入。不過,如果您想要改用未套用篩選器的資料檢視,方法如下:
  1. 登入 Google Analytics (分析)。
  2. 按一下 [管理]。
  3. 在「資料檢視」欄中,使用選單來選取未經篩選的資料檢視。如果您不確定資料檢視是否未套用任何篩選器,請選取清單中的資料檢視,然後同樣在「資料檢視」欄下方按一下 [篩選器],這樣就會看見已套用至該資料檢視的篩選器清單 (如果有的話)。
  4. 選取所需資料檢視後,開啟 [報表] 以返回報表。

簡介

「使用者」和「活躍使用者」指標會顯示查看您網站/應用程式或與其互動的使用者人數。

Analytics 會使用下列兩種不同方式,計算各種報表要求的「使用者」人數。因此,您可能會看到不同報表之間的「使用者」人數有差距。本文內容也適用於活躍使用者指標。

深入探討

背景

為了快速為您的報表提供資料,Analytics 會建立一組未取樣、預先彙整的資料表格,這些表格每天都會更新 (若要進一步瞭解其運作方式,請參閱「Google Analytics 的取樣功能如何運作」一文)。預先彙整的資料表便足以處理一般報表要求,包括在標準報表中變更日期範圍。舉例來說,當您要求報表時,Analytics 會在預先彙整的資料表中查詢每個指標,並在您的報表中提供這些結果。如果您將日期範圍從「8 月 1 日 - 8 月 31 日」調整為「8 月 1 日 - 9 月 1 日」,Analytics 會在 9 月 1 日預先彙整的資料表中查詢每個指標,並在現有的總計中新增資料。

這種處理方式對大多數的指標都有效。許多指標 (例如「瀏覽量」或「畫面瀏覽計算」) 都是單純把幾天的數字相加起來,但「使用者」則是採用更複雜的計算方式。Analytics 必須針對您在報表中選取的每個日期範圍重新計算「使用者」,而不只是將預先彙整表格中已處理過的資料相加 (或相減)。舉例來說,如果使用者在 8 月 31 日和 9 月 1 日造訪網站,Analytics 會將他辨識為連續在這兩天造訪的同一位使用者。如果您將日期範圍從「8 月 1 日 - 8 月 31 日」改為「8 月 1 日 - 9 月 1 日」,Analytics 就無法只將相差值加在報表中顯示的「使用者」值,因為這個數字採用的計算方式很複雜,不單單只是加到預先彙整資料表中的累積總計。每當您在報表中要求指標時,指標都必須即時經過計算。

為了解決這個問題,「使用者」有兩種計算方式,系統會根據您正在查看的報表選出最理想的一種。

計算方式 1:預先彙整的資料

這個計算方式取決於指定日期範圍內的工作階段數目,以及每個工作階段的時間 (這取決於裝置上管理的技術,例如網路瀏覽器,而且通常是指用戶端時間)。由於這種計算方式的結果可以加入到預先彙整的資料表,因此 Analytics 可以參考資料表,藉此在報表中快速擷取並提供這些資料,即使在您更改日期範圍時也是如此。

計算方式 1 在報表中的專屬使用時機如下:唯一的維度是時間範圍,例如日期、週次或月份。也就是說,只有在未套用任何區隔時,您才會在「目標對象總覽」報表中看到這種計算方式,或者在自訂報表中 (上述其中一個日期維度是唯一套用的維度) 看到。當您按任何一個非日期維度查看「使用者」時,Analytics 都會使用下方所述的第二個表格即時計算「使用者」。

雖然這種計算方式可以快速提供未取樣的資料,但也有一些缺點。這種方式取決於工作階段數目和用戶端時間,所以如果使用者的用戶端時間不正確,或是您使用的報表資料檢視會篩選掉某位使用者 (而不是所有使用者) 的某些工作階段,資料可能就會不一致。

為了避免發生任何可能的偏差,您可以使用對使用者來說在不同的工作階段仍會保持不變的非日期維度來建立自訂報表 (例如:「瀏覽器」、「作業系統」或「行動裝置」)。這樣一來,Analytics 就會強制改用計算方式 2。

計算方式 2:即時計算資料

計算方式 2 會根據您指派、收集和儲存關於流量之持續性資料的方式進行計算。您可以實際運用許多解決方案來自訂這項工作,但是指派與儲存這些資料的最常見方式是透過網路瀏覽器所管理的 Cookie

計算方式 2 需要密集計算大型資料集,因此一定會參考原始工作階段表格 (而不是預先彙整表格) 中的資料。計算方式 2 比計算方式 1 需要更長的時間處理資料並提供給報表,因為值是即時計算的;Analytics 無法只查詢及傳遞已經處理過且儲存在預先彙整表格中的資料。系統會在您每次送出要求時進行計算。請注意,如果符合某些條件,這種計算方式可能會執行取樣,但Google Analytics 360帳戶使用者可以存取未取樣報表

計算方式 2 適用於自訂報表,而且可針對「瀏覽器」、「城市」或「來源」等任何維度統計「使用者」。

請注意,就某些維度 (例如「來源」或「媒介」) 而言,同一位使用者有可能屬於多個類別 (例如使用者是在同一個日期範圍內透過隨機搜尋和付費搜尋結果造訪)。因此,當您按這類維度查看「使用者」時,列的總和不應加到總計中。

切換使用新舊計算方式

  1. 登入 Google Analytics (分析)。
  2. 按一下 [管理],然後前往您要編輯的資源
  3. 在「資源」欄內,按一下 [資源設定]。
  4. 在「使用者分析」下方,將「在報表中啟用使用者指標」設為 [啟用] 或 [停用]。
    設為 [啟用] 時系統會使用新計算方式,設為 [停用] 則會採用原計算方式。

切換使用這兩種計算方式會更改系統根據報表原始資料計算指標的方式,但基準資料不會發生任何變更。

Analytics 360 的預設設定為 [啟用]。

Analytics 標準版的預設設定則是 [停用]。

這對您有幫助嗎?

我們應如何改進呢?
true
選擇自己的學習路徑

歡迎使用 google.com/analytics/learn 這項新資源,瞭解如何發揮 Google Analytics (分析) 4 的最大效益。新版網站提供了影片、文章、引導式流程等多種資源,以及 Google Analytics (分析) Discord、網誌、YouTube 頻道和 GitHub 存放區的連結。

立即開始學習!

搜尋
清除搜尋內容
關閉搜尋
主選單
15532426533281576208
true
搜尋說明中心
true
true
true
true
true
69256
false
false